You are on page 1of 27

MOB102 A Comprehensive Introduction to

the Mobile Technology Offering from SAP

Public

Speakers
Las Vegas, Oct 19 - 23

Barcelona, Nov 10 - 12

Gerhard Henig

Gerhard Henig

2015 SAP SE or an SAP affiliate company. All rights reserved.

Public

Disclaimer
This presentation outlines our general product direction and should not be relied on in making a
purchase decision. This presentation is not subject to your license agreement or any other agreement
with SAP. SAP has no obligation to pursue any course of business outlined in this presentation or to
develop or release any functionality mentioned in this presentation. This presentation and SAP's
strategy and possible future developments are subject to change and may be changed by SAP at any
time for any reason without notice. This document is provided without a warranty of any kind, either
express or implied, including but not limited to, the implied warranties of merchantability, fitness for a
particular purpose, or non-infringement. SAP assumes no responsibility for errors or omissions in this
document, except if such damages were caused by SAP intentionally or grossly negligent.

2015 SAP SE or an SAP affiliate company. All rights reserved.

Public

AGENDA

Introduction
Focus on the Mobile User
Focus on Mobile IT/Ops
Focus on the Mobile Developer
Conclusion

2015 SAP SE or an SAP affiliate company. All rights reserved.

THE PILLARS OF ENTERPRISE MOBILITY

Mobile Apps

Device
Management

App
Management

Development
Platform

Enterprise Security

Mobile Services
Back-End Integration
2015 SAP SE or an SAP affiliate company. All rights reserved.

COMPREHENSIVE APP STRATEGY


POWERED BY MOBILE TECHNOLOGY FROM SAP
Ecosystem

User

Industry

Line of Business

SAP Fiori Apps


500+ Fiori apps ready to
run or extend

SAP App Store

Work Manager
Rounds Manager
Service Manager
Inventory Manager
Direct Store Delivery
Retail Execution
Financial Fact Sheet
Utilities Multichannel
OmniChannel Banking
400+ additional apps from
SAP and partners

2015 SAP SE or an SAP affiliate company. All rights reserved.

B2E

Retail

Financial
Services

Health Care

Asset
Management

Commerce

Finance

Human
Resources

Manufacturing

Marketing

Engineering

Sales

Service

Procurement

Supply Chain

Sustainability

B2B
Utilities

Oil and Gas

Automotive

B2C
Public
Sector

High Tech

More
6

HOW THIS ALL WORKS


RUN SIMPLE WITH MOBILE TECHNOLOGY FROM SAP

SMS

SAP Web IDE + SMP SDK


or own tools

SAP HANA Cloud Platform mobile services (HCPms)

SAP Mobile Secure


Mobile Place

Native

Hybrid

MDD

SAP Mobile Platform (SMP)

(cloud or on-premise)

Enterprise
Systems

3rd Party

2015 SAP SE or an SAP affiliate company. All rights reserved.

MOBILITY

INNOVATIONS FOR FULL STACK MOBILITY

SAP HANA Cloud Platform

The Mobile User

Mobile IT/Ops

The Mobile
Developer
2015 SAP SE or an SAP affiliate company. All rights reserved.

mobile services
SAP Mobile Platform
SAP Mobile Platform SDK
SAP Mobile Secure
SAP Mobile Place
SAP Mobile App Protection
SAP Mobile Documents
SAP Fiori Mobile
SAP Web IDE
8

FOCUS ON THE MOBILE


USER

I want apps that just


work.
It needs an
uncompromising
user experience
that puts the user
first.
The app must be
available wherever I
need to work.
The app should
alert me when I
need to act.
Finding and installing
business relevant apps
should be very simple.
2015 SAP SE or an SAP affiliate company. All rights reserved.

SAP FIORI UX
SAP Fiori
role-based
responsive
simple
coherent
delightful

2015 SAP SE or an SAP affiliate company. All rights reserved.

Simplified user experience


From 10 clicks to 2

555 of the highestdemand processes in


the SAP Business
Suite*
*as of June 2015

10

OPTIMIZING SAP FIORI FOR MOBILE DEVICES


BREAK FREE OF THE LIMITATIONS OF THE MOBILE BROWSER

Give your users the unconstrained mobile experience

Engaging
Cross platform
push
notifications*

2015 SAP SE or an SAP affiliate company. All rights reserved.

Native
Capabilities
Native mobile
experience
Take
advantage of
hardware
sensors and
device
capabilities

Online/Offline

Discoverable

Secure

Support offline
use cases for
your users*

Role-based
app discovery
with SAP
Mobile Place

Advanced
enterprise
security that
exceeds
browserbased
authentication

*requires custom development

11

FOCUS ON MOBILE
IT/OPS

Security has highest


priority.
How do I link my
mobile apps to my
existing enterprise
systems?
How do I avoid cost
overruns of mobile
projects?
Installation,
management, support
has to be simple.
How do I keep my
operational costs
low?

2015 SAP SE or an SAP affiliate company. All rights reserved.

WHY A MOBILE PLATFORM?


App Logic

UX
Screen Flow
Interactivity

Development focus is on delivering


business value-- application logic
and user experience.
But this represents a fraction of
the effort involved in enterprise
mobility:

Enterprise

2015 SAP SE or an SAP affiliate company. All rights reserved.

Governance
Security
Integration
Manageability
Supportability

Authentication &
authorization
Backend integration
Security devices, data,
communications
Disconnected access &
synchronization

Push notifications
High availability & fault
tolerance
Scalability
User onboarding and
support
13

IN THE CLOUD OR ON-PREMISE


Deploy On Premise on the SAP Mobile
Platform:

For customers with an on premise preference


Full control of infrastructure
Tight integration with enterprise systems

SAP HANA CLOUD PLATFORM

SAP MOBILE PLATFORM

2015 SAP SE or an SAP affiliate company. All rights reserved.

Deploy on SAP HANA Cloud Platform


Mobile Services:

Low barrier of entry


Easily scale to grow
Leverage other SAP HANA Cloud Platform
services

14

INTEGRATED, CLOUD-BASED EMM


SAP HANA CLOUD PLATFORM MOBILE SECURE SERVICES
Network Connectivity

Data & Applications

Secure Mobile Gateway


Network Access Control

Mobile App Management


Mobile App Security
Mobile Content Management
Data Loss Prevention

Operations & Governance


Operating System

Mobile Device
Management

Analysis
Compliance
Remediation
Reporting

SAP HANA Cloud


with complete enterprise integration
2015 SAP SE or an SAP affiliate company. All rights reserved.

15

FOCUS ON THE MOBILE


DEVELOPER

I need mobile
services that allow
me to focus on app
functionality.

I need tools that


help me deliver my
app in time and on
budget.

I dont want to
build the same app
multiple times to
run on different
devices.

I want to use my
preferred tools
I want SDKs that
are powerful and
easy to use.
2015 SAP SE or an SAP affiliate company. All rights reserved.

DEVELOPER CHOICE
USE THE RIGHT TOOL FOR THE JOB

Hybrid
Apps/Fiori UX
Unmodified
Apache Cordova
SAP Web IDE
SAP SDK plugins

2015 SAP SE or an SAP affiliate company. All rights reserved.

Native Apps
OS Vendor IDE
SAP SDK
SAP Gateway for
Microsoft

Mobile Web
Apps

Metadata
Driven Apps

SAPUI5
OpenUI5
3rd party
frameworks

Codeless
modifications
Non-developer
user

17

APACHE CORDOVA AND THE HYBRID SDK


HYBRID CONTAINER FOR SAP FIORI, SAPUI5, HTML5
The SAP Mobile Platform SDK contains a set of plugins for Apache Cordova that allow
you to build cross-platform hybrid apps.

Apache Cordova Container

HTML5

JavaScript Interface
Platform
Libraries

Device APIs
Device OS
2015 SAP SE or an SAP affiliate company. All rights reserved.

App Preferences
App Update
Authentication Proxy
Barcode Scanning
Cache Manager
Calendar
Camera
Encrypted Storage
End-To-End Tracing
Geolocation
Logging
Offline
PIM
Printer
Push
Settings
Toolbar
Voice Recording
18

SAP FIORI ON MOBILE DEVICES


WORKFLOWS FOR MOBILE CONTINUOUS DELIVERY

Developer
Workflow

Cloud Build Service

SAP Web IDE


Hybrid Application
Toolkit Plug-in

Build and deploy SAPUI5 hybrid apps


Easily extend Fiori apps with custom
elements, graphics and screen flows

SAP Fiori Front-End


Server

Packager Service

Admin
Workflow

SAP HANA Cloud


Platform mobile services
SAP Mobile Place

Package and deploy single Fiori apps


Package and deploy Fiori Launch Pad
role-based app collections

2015 SAP SE or an SAP affiliate company. All rights reserved.

19

DEMO
FIORI APP EXTENSION AND MOBILIZATION
FIORI APP EXTENSION AND MOBILIZATION

> DEMO
> Fiori App Extension and Mobilization
>
> _

2015 SAP SE or an SAP affiliate company. All rights reserved.

20

DATA INTEGRATION
SAP MOBILE PLATFORM
3rd Party and SAP integration
Seamless integration of data from SAP, non-SAP,
on-premises, and cloud based systems
Support for SOAP, REST, JDBC, JPA, and ODC
Security and SSO for 3rd party data sources

Design Time
Discovery and Modeling of OData services
Advanced Java script provisioning and function
import
Custom extensions with JavaScript & Groovy

2015 SAP SE or an SAP affiliate company. All rights reserved.

21

CONCLUSION
2015 SAP SE or an SAP affiliate company. All rights reserved.

LETS DO THIS
SAP HANA Cloud Platform Mobile Service
Free Trail

How-to:
http://scn.sap.com/community/developercenter/mobilityplatform/blog/2014/12/18/how-to-enablehana-cloud-platform-mobile-services-trial

2015 SAP SE or an SAP affiliate company. All rights reserved.

23

SAP TechEd Online


Continue your SAP TechEd education after the event!
Access replays of keynotes, Demo Jam, SAP TechEd live interviews, select lecture sessions, and more!
Hands-on replays

http://sapteched.com/online

2015 SAP SE or an SAP affiliate company. All rights reserved.

Public

24

Feedback
Please complete your session evaluation for

MOB102.

2015
2015
SAP
SAP
SESE
oror
anan
SAP
SAP
affiliate
affiliate
company.
company.
AllAll
rights
rights
reserved.
reserved.

Public

2525

Thank you
Contact information:
Gerhard Henig
Vice President, Product Management, Mobile Platform, SAP SE
2015 SAP SE or an SAP affiliate company. All rights reserved.

Public

26

2015 SAP SE or an SAP affiliate company. All rights reserved.


No part of this publication may be reproduced or transmitted in any form or for any purpose without the express permission of SAP SE or an SAP affiliate company.
SAP and other SAP products and services mentioned herein as well as their respective logos are trademarks or registered trademarks of SAP SE (or an SAP affiliate
company) in Germany and other countries. Please see http://global12.sap.com/corporate-en/legal/copyright/index.epx for additional trademark information and notices.
Some software products marketed by SAP SE and its distributors contain proprietary software components of other software vendors.
National product specifications may vary.
These materials are provided by SAP SE or an SAP affiliate company for informational purposes only, without representation or warranty of any kind, and SAP SE or its
affiliated companies shall not be liable for errors or omissions with respect to the materials. The only warranties for SAP SE or SAP affiliate company products and
services are those that are set forth in the express warranty statements accompanying such products and services, if any. Nothing herein should be construed as
constituting an additional warranty.
In particular, SAP SE or its affiliated companies have no obligation to pursue any course of business outlined in this document or any related presentation, or to develop
or release any functionality mentioned therein. This document, or any related presentation, and SAP SEs or its affiliated companies strategy and possible future
developments, products, and/or platform directions and functionality are all subject to change and may be changed by SAP SE or its affiliated companies at any time
for any reason without notice. The information in this document is not a commitment, promise, or legal obligation to deliver any material, code, or functionality. All forwardlooking statements are subject to various risks and uncertainties that could cause actual results to differ materially from expectations. Readers are cautioned not to place
undue reliance on these forward-looking statements, which speak only as of their dates, and they should not be relied upon in making purchasing decisions.

2015 SAP SE or an SAP affiliate company. All rights reserved.

Public

27

You might also like